Side-by-side financial comparison of Astera Labs, Inc. (ALAB) and QUAKER CHEMICAL CORP (KWR).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

QUAKER CHEMICAL CORP is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($468.5M vs $270.6M, roughly 1.7× Astera Labs, Inc.). Astera Labs, Inc. runs the higher net margin — 16.6% vs 4.4%, a 12.2%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Astera Labs,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(91.8% vs 5.5%). Astera Labs,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($76.6M vs $24.3M). Over the past eight quarters, Astera Labs,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(103.6% CAGR vs -0.1%).

Astera Labs, Inc. is an American fabless semiconductor manufacturer and artificial intelligence company. The company specializes in designing high-speed connectivity solutions for data centers and AI infrastructure. The company has been listed on the Nasdaq since March 2024.

Quaker Chemical Corporation, doing business as Quaker Houghton, is an American chemical company that was founded in 1918. It is headquartered in Conshohocken, Pennsylvania. With its global presence in 21 countries and 35 locations worldwide, the company has over 50% of net sales outside of the United States.
